Description

A command injection vulnerability exists in the Horde Virtual File System (VFS) API before version 3.0.1 in the Horde_Vfs_Smb driver. The vulnerability arises because the _escapeShellCommand() method does not properly sanitize command substitution sequences in user-controlled filenames. Authenticated attackers can exploit this by supplying malicious filenames during file operations, leading to arbitrary shell command execution on the underlying system.

Technical Analysis

The Horde Virtual File System (VFS) API prior to version 3.0.1 contains an OS command injection vulnerability in the Horde_Vfs_Smb driver. The vulnerability is due to improper sanitization in the _escapeShellCommand() method, which fails to escape command substitution sequences in filenames. This allows authenticated users to inject arbitrary shell commands via filenames used in operations such as file upload, folder creation, rename, or deletion. These filenames are interpolated into a double-quoted shell context and executed through proc_open() with /bin/sh -c before smbclient runs, enabling command execution on the host system.

Potential Impact

An authenticated attacker can execute arbitrary shell commands on the underlying system by injecting malicious payloads in filenames processed by the vulnerable Horde_Vfs_Smb driver. This can lead to full system compromise depending on the privileges of the Horde process. The vulnerability affects the confidentiality, integrity, and availability of the affected system.
